Summer Weedout

Join us as we continue to remove burdock. In addition to crowding out natives, the burr-like seed heads that come later in the year trap small birds like warblers and hummingbirds. Wear good shoes, long sleeves and gloves. See you in the parking lot!

Spring Weedout

Protect native plants by removing Arctic Scilla from the park. While so many like to see these purple flowers in spring, it is an aggressive bulb that reproduces rapidly through seed and bulblets, creating dense mats that choke out all natives. Come and help! Wear good shoes and gloves. Meet as always in the parking lot. AND TELL EVERYONE TO NOT BUY THIS PLANT AT THE GARDEN STORE!
